Bottom front teet pain
Having intense pain in bottom front teeth, and pain spreading to bottom back in left side. Gums are not red seems normal. From past 2 days i am having pain now its getting more intense. Even I am not able to recognize which teeth is paining more. Please can someone tell the reason an treatment.

Sometimes pain do get refferred from adjacent tooth or teeth and its very difficult to spot and become deceptive, best way is to get it examined by a dentist and if deemed necessary get an x-ray done.
